48-Hour Curfew Extended in St Andrew South Policing Division

The 48-hour curfew that was imposed in a section of the St Andrew South Policing Division, has been extended. The curfew will continue from 6:00 p.m. on Thursday, May 14, and will remain in effect until 6:00 p.m. on Saturday, May 16.

The boundaries of the curfew are as follows:

East- From an imaginary line at Chisholm Avenue/Maxfield Avenue travelling southerly to East Avenue intersecting at Marcus Garvey Drive.

South- From Marcus Garvey Drive, vicinity East Avenue to Duhaney River.

West- From the Duhaney River to Kingston Harbour.

North- From Happy Grove community drawn to Chisholm Avenue/Maxfield Avenue intersection.

During the hours of the curfew, persons within the boundaries of the curfew are required to remain indoors unless otherwise authourised by the person in charge of enforcing the curfew.
